Wear & Tear is a curious piece of animation that meanders through a surreal landscape, reflecting the oddities of the year it was released. The animation style feels a bit raw and experimental, which gives it a distinct flavor and an almost tactile quality, like you're experiencing the chaos firsthand. Pacing is uneven, almost mirroring the erratic rhythm of life during that time, with scenes that linger just long enough to make you ponder. Themes of isolation and existential absurdity bubble beneath the surface, and you get a sense that there's a deeper commentary on the human experience, though it doesn't always lay it out neatly. The practical effects add a layer of grit, making it stand out in a sea of polished animations.
